Project title
High-Throughput Microsystems for Automated Aliquoting of Small Liquid Volumes for Analytical Applications (HIMALAYA)

Abstract
(English)
This project aims at designing and fabricating a system with a high density array of sample recipient sites, and applying it in a variety of fields that need high-throughput sample aliquoting into many (hundreds to thousands) of small liquid volumes, including but not limited to MALDI mass spectrometry, emulsion PCR, singularization of cells for various analytical applications, microcrystallization of proteins etc. We propose to develop this technology from an existing prototype into a marketable product.
